Technical SpecsMechanical Characteristics & Material Science of M10 Threaded Rods

Selecting the correct thread profile, pitch, carbon ratio, and finishing coating determines the lifespan, safety limits, and shear load profiles under seismic or environmental forces.

⚙️

1. Dimensional & Thread Profile Standards

M10 Threaded Rods conform to standard international metrics. The nominal diameter is 10mm, with standard coarse thread pitch measuring 1.5mm and fine thread variants at 1.25mm or 1.0mm. Threads are rolled using hardened dies under hydraulic pressure to keep grain flow lines intact, increasing fatigue resistance compared to cut threads.

🔬

2. Metallurgy & Material Selection

Ranging from low carbon steel (Grade 4.8) for light hanging assemblies, to medium carbon alloy steel (Grade 8.8, 10.9) quenched and tempered for heavy structural loads. Corrosion-resistant projects require Stainless Steel SUS304 (A2-70) or SUS316 (A4-80) to resist oxidation and acidic breakdown.

🛡️

3. Coating & Surface Treatments

Treatments include zinc electroplating for indoor environments, Hot-Dip Galvanization (HDG) conforming to ISO 1461 for outdoor/photovoltaic installations requiring up to 50-80 microns of zinc barrier, and Dacromet or Geomet finishes for automotive and marine utility.

M10 Threaded Rod Mechanical Performance Metrics

Property Class / Steel Alloy Tensile Strength (Nominal) Yield Strength (Min) Standard Application Environments Corrosion Resistance Class
Class 4.8 Carbon Steel 400 N/mm² 320 N/mm² General HVAC suspension, dry walls, interior supports Low (Requires indoor zinc plating)
Class 8.8 High-Tensile Steel 800 N/mm² 640 N/mm² Heavy steel structural joints, seismic braces, machinery mounting Medium (Typically Hot-Dip Galvanized)
Class 10.9 Alloy Steel 1040 N/mm² 940 N/mm² Heavy-duty infrastructure pipelines, automotive, heavy machinery Medium-High (Dacromet/Zinc Flake)
SUS304 (A2-70) Stainless Steel 700 N/mm² 450 N/mm² Food processing lines, chemical industries, solar mounting structures High (Natural oxide passivation)
SUS316 (A4-80) Stainless Steel 800 N/mm² 600 N/mm² Offshore oil & gas rigs, marine hardware, highly acidic soils Extreme (Molybdenum alloy structure)

Global Sourcing Checklist

When ordering M10 threaded rods from manufacturing sources, verify:

✅ Mill Test Certificates (MTC) matching the raw steel batch.
✅ Salt spray test reports specifying exposure performance.
✅ Thread ring gauge compliance (6g/6H tolerance classes).
✅ VCI anti-rust protective packaging inside sea freight boxes.

Knowledge HubFrequently Asked Questions: M10 Threaded Rod Sourcing & Engineering

What is the standard pitch configuration for a standard M10 threaded rod?
The standard coarse thread pitch for an M10 threaded rod is 1.5mm. Fine thread variations are also produced with pitches of 1.25mm or 1.0mm. Standard sizing is defined in metric fastener specifications (DIN 975/DIN 976). Coarse thread is typically chosen for general structural concrete anchoring and HVAC setups because of its fast installation times and resistance to stripping.
Which is better for outdoor industrial utility: Zinc Plated or Hot-Dip Galvanized (HDG) M10 rods?
Hot-Dip Galvanizing (HDG) is superior for outdoor, infrastructure, and solar projects. Zinc plating provides a thin rust barrier (around 3 to 10 microns) suited for indoor settings. HDG applies a zinc coating layer of 50 to 80 microns, providing decades of protection. Remember to match HDG rods with oversized tapped nuts (e.g., 6G tolerance) to account for the thickness of the zinc layer.
How do Class 4.8 and Class 8.8 M10 threaded rods differ?
The difference lies in material chemistry and heat treatment. Class 4.8 rods are made from low carbon steel, with a tensile strength of 400 N/mm² and yield strength of 320 N/mm². Class 8.8 rods are quenched and tempered medium carbon steel, with a tensile strength of 800 N/mm² and yield strength of 640 N/mm². Class 8.8 is required for structural steel connections and seismic bracing designs.

Can M10 threaded rods be used in mechanical seismic support structures?
Yes. M10 rods are frequently used in electromechanical seismic hangers. Under seismic design standards, engineers calculate the tension and shear capacities of Class 8.8 or stainless steel M10 rods to support pipelines, cable trays, and ventilation units. Use with beam clamps and concrete drop-in anchors to ensure stability.
What is the advantage of using rolled threads over cut threads?
Thread rolling is a cold-forming method that reshapes steel grains rather than cutting them. This maintains unbroken grain flow lines, enhancing shear strength, fatigue life, and thread surface finish. It also increases production throughput, which helps lower costs for bulk procurement.

How are threaded rods protected from rust during ocean shipping?
Long-distance ocean transport is subject to humid, salty environments. To prevent transit oxidation, our products are treated with anti-rust oils, wrapped in VCI (Volatile Corrosion Inhibitor) plastic film, boxed in sturdy cartons, and secured onto IPPC heat-treated wooden pallets.
